About this trial
The goal of this study is to determine the between-arm difference in the proportion of subjects achieving complete closure of nonhealing diabetic foot ulcers with multiple CAMPs plus SOC versus matched controls over 12 weeks using a modified platform trial design.
Eligibility criteria
Qualifiers
The potential subject must be at least 18 years of age or older.
The potential subject must have a diagnosis of type 1 or 2 Diabetes mellitus.
At enrollment, the potential subject must have a target ulcer with a minimum surface area of 1.0 cm2 and a maximum surface area of 15.0 cm2 measured post debridement with the imaging device length times width.
The potential subject must have a target ulcer that has been present for a minimum of 4 weeks of standard of care, prior to the initial screening visit.
Disqualifiers
The potential subject must have a target ulcer located on the 50% below the malleolus and not on the dorsal toes.
The ulcer must be offloaded for at least 14 days prior to enrollment.
The potential subject must consent to using the prescribed offloading method for the duration of the study.
The potential subject must agree to attend the weekly study visits required by the protocol.
